Nile Executive Leadership Academy (NELA) at Bahir Dar University (BDU) extends its sincere appreciation to Prof. Baylie Damtie Yeshita, Vice Chancellor of Kepler College in Kigali, for delivering an inspiring seminar on strategic decision-making and strategic advocacy for NELA Cohort IV trainees.
Drawing from his remarkable professional journey, from student to professor and from academic leadership to serving as president of Bahir Dar University and currently vice chancellor of Kepler College, Prof. Baylie shared profound reflections on strategic decision-making and strategic advocacy.
In explaining these themes, Prof. Baylie used practical examples drawn from his personal leadership journey from student to professor, his tenure as president of BDU, and his current role as vice chancellor of Kepler College in Kigali. He demonstrated how strategic leadership requires clarity and specificity of personal and institutional goals, strategy, and purpose.
He also illustrated these themes through examples from his practical leadership experience, demonstrating how he applied strategic decision-making and strategic advocacy in efforts to transform research and knowledge into wisdom that addresses real societal challenges. In doing so, he highlighted the importance of commitment to sustainability; strategic communication and advocacy; building high-performing teams grounded in trust and shared purpose; serving with authenticity; and collaborating with diverse stakeholders.
Prof. Baylie further emphasized that while cultivating a wisdom-seeking mindset among individuals is essential, it is equally important to promote a job market and political economy that recognize and value wisdom-driven leadership and competence.
Prof. Baylie also noted that cultivating “North Star” individuals who can inspire and positively influence communities toward the greater good plays a tremendous role in overall societal transformation.
